A road is inclined at an angle of 6°. After driving 5,440 feet
Natalija [7]
<h3>Answer:  B)  569 feet</h3>

========================================================

Work Shown:

sin(angle) = opposite/hypotenuse

sin(6) = a/5440

5440*sin(6) = a

a = 5440*sin(6)

a = 568.634840176034

a = 569 feet, which shows why <u>choice B</u> is the answer.

This value is approximate. Make sure your calculator is in degree mode. One way to check is to compute sin(30) and you should get 0.5

side note: 569 feet is roughly equal to 0.1078 miles.

Problem 2

The angle of elevation to the top C of a building from two points A and B on level ground are 50 degrees and 60 degrees respectively. The distance between points A and B is 30 meters. Points A, B and C are in the same vertical plane. Find the height h of the building(round your answer to the nearest unit).

diagram problem 2

Solution to Problem 2:

We consider triangle ABC. Angle B internal to triangle ABC is equal to

B = 180 o - 60 o = 120 o

In the same triangle, angle C is given by.

C = 180 o - (50 o + 120 o) = 10 o

Use sine law to find d.

d / sin(50) = 30 / sin(10)

Solve for d.

d = 30 *sin(50) / sin(10)

We now consider the right triangle.

sin (60) = h / d

Solve for h.

h = d * sin(60)

Substitute d by the expression found above.

h = 30 *sin(50) * sin(60) / sin(10)

Use calculator to approximate h.

h = (approximately) 115 meters.

Problem 3

A triangle ABC has side a = 12 cm, side b = 19 cm and angle A = 80 o (angle A is opposite side a). Find side c and angles B and C if possible.(round answers to 1 decimal place).

Solution to Problem 3:

Use sine law to write an equation in sin(B).

a / sin(A) = b / sin(B)

Solve for sin(B).

sin (B) = (b / a) sin(A) = (19/12) sin(80) = (approximately) 1.6

No real angle B satisfies the equation

sin (B) = 1.6

The given problem has no solution.

Problem 4

A triangle ABC has side a = 14 cm, side b = 19 cm and angle A = 32 o (angle A is opposite side a). Find side c and angles B and C if possible.(round answers to 1 decimal place).

Solution to Problem 4

Use sine law to write an equation in sin(B).

a / sin(A) = b / sin(B)

Solve for sin(B).

sin (B) = (b / a) sin(A) = (19/14) sin(32) = (approximately) 0.7192

Two angles satisfy the equation sin (B) = 0.7192 and the given problem has two solutions

B1 = 46.0 o and B2 = 134 o

Solution 1: Find angle C1 corresponding to B1

C1 = 180 - B1 - A = 102 o

Solution 1: Find side c1 corresponding to C1

c1 / sin(C1) = a / sin(A)

c1 = 14 sin(102) / sin(32) = (approximately) 25.8 cm

Solution 2: Find angle C2 corresponding to B2

C2 = 180 - B2 - A = 14 o

Solution 2: Find side c2 corresponding to C2

c2 / sin(C2) = a / sin(A)

c1 = 14 sin(14) / sin(32) = (approximately) 6.4 cm

What is the difference in price per kg between chicken sold at $23.24/kg and turkey sold at $5.17/250 g?
Fed [463]
There are 1000 grams in 1 KILOgram.

therefore in 23.24/kg can be just written using grams as 23.24/1000, since 1kg = 1000 g.

so the price of the chicken per gram is then 23.24/1000 or $0.02324 per gram, roughly 2 and 1/3 pennies per gram.

and the turkey is 5.17/250 in grams already, that gives us $0.02068 per gram, which is roughly 2 pennies.

well, their price difference is 0.02324 - 0.02068, which is 0.00256 per gram  unit.

since we know there are 1000 grams in 1 Kg, how much is that for 1000 grams or a Kg?   0.00256 * 1000 or $2.56.
